INTRODUCTIONColorectal cancer is one of the most common malignant tumors in the word, and it appears in our country with increasing frequency in recent years. We have made progress in some aspects such as general investigation, early diagnosis, and surgical operation treatment, but there are difficulties for surgeon in local relapse and distant metastasis. So deep research for the infiltration and metastasis of colorectal cancer would be bound to help the development of the diagnosis, as well as it is very meaningful for the estimate. In recent years during the research of tumor infiltration and metastasis, we have found thatthe infiltration and metastasis of tumor is a multiple - stage , multiple - step, and complicated continual process with several kinds of molecules involves in. And this process is related closely to the micro - ecological environment where the tumor cells live in, that is, tumorcells, host cells, extracellular matrix and the interaction between them. Liotta proposed three hypotheses about the tumor cells infiltration and metastasis: adherence, decomposition and transfer, which reveal the possible procedures of the transmission of tumor cells. It includes (1) micro - vesseled of tumor ; ( 2 ) tumor cells fall off the o-riginal place, combine with and decompose basilemma and extracellular matrix ; (3 ) tumor cells will invade into microvessels and lymph,interact with each other or blood cells , blood platelet and form tumor thrombus running in blood or lymph exudates, which can escape from being killed; (4) it will abide or adhere in microvessels of some specific organs, and then thrust the vessel into matrix around to dwell and multiply to form transferred cancer. During this process, the key points of infiltration and metastasis are the micro - vesseled tumor , the malignant growth in the original focus of infection and the separation from it. The adherence of the tumor cell with endothelium, extracellular matrix is a necessary link in the blood transfer, and adhesion molecules is the executer of cell adhesion and moving function of tumor cells. As a matter of fact, the infiltration and metastasis is an alternate process of adherence and de - adherence. Adherence plays double - aspected role in the process of the infiltration and metastasis, for one thing, only tumor cells separated from the original adherent place can infiltrate; for another, they must move with the help of new adherence. CD, LN are the adhesion molecules leading to the adherence between cells as well as between cells and basement membrane. But in the past, multi - colon antibody was often used in the research on it, and the report was few, especially on the colorectal cancer, so further researches are expected.Certainly, the occurance, development and transformation of colorectal cancer are controlled by many kinds of genes. Particularly, p53 is one of the most changeable genes in the occurance of colorectal cancer as well as the hot in recent study. P53 is situated in chromosome 17ql3. It has two types: the wild type and the mutant one. The wild type p53 is a kind of protein with the function of containing neo-plasia, can motivate and contain some genes' transformation, derive the death of abnormal cells so as to keep the stabilization of ceUs. Themutant p53 is a type of cancer gene losing the function of the wild type. Its decline extents, accumulates in nucleus and promotes the cells'transformation and reproduction. Its standard of expression that is easy to be monitored is higher than the wilding type 10 to 1000 times. But there are many different reports about the biological significance of this mutant p53. It is think to related to the metastasis of malignant tumor sometimes, but others disagree . Therefore, the function of p53 gene maybe play an important role in the occurance and development of the colorectal cancer. This experiment will analyze the expression of LN,p53 and CD34 in colorectal cancer , compare to the en-dothelium of its original tissue and explore its mutual relationship...
